Abstract :
The primary goal of this work is to introduce two adaptive Steffensen-like methods with memory of the highest efficiency indices. In the existing methods, to improve the convergence order applied to memory concept, the focus has only been on the current and previous iteration. However, it is possible to improve the accelerators, considering the time from the first to the current iterations. Therefore, we achieve superior convergence orders and obtain as high efficiency indices as possible . These are the main contributions of this work.
